Hugo's got the similar-sounding Kiss DP-500, which he seems quite pleased with. The navigation of MP3 and JPEG content is a bit basic, but usable. The included server software is Windows-only, but apparently there's some Java stuff on Sourceforge that can be made to work on Linux.

Mind you, the only Right Way to make this kind of product (or, in this day and age, Rio Receiver-type or Central-type products) is to use the UPnP MediaServer specifications, which AFAICT none of these three does.

Note that (apparently) the GoVideo doesn't do MPEG4 or Divx, and the Kiss doesn't (apparently) do MPEG2 from a network source. It looks like the Oritron is the only one with all bases covered...
